berto -> RE: east front OOB editor (5/22/2017 10:31:59 AM)


A problem is that the -X NoEncryption option only applies to the game engine. If you launch a PBEM or other two-player game via the frontend, there is no way it can pass the -X option to the game engine. So effectively you can't use player-modified .oob and other data files in two-player games, only in solo play.

But you can do this: After testing changes to your satisfaction, you can send your modified files to the Dev Team (or post them here). We have a standing offer to encrypt user modified data files. Jason Petho says he would be happy to do it.
